Output dd16991dbbea2d04969ae3220dc197195a9fc4bb91f302148986706663f20571:2

value
20670
script pubkey
OP_0 OP_PUSHBYTES_20 e8f80ec896e290193f48500d4a541194afd4c38b
address
bc1qaruqajyku2gpj06g2qx554q3jjhafsutncv5h3
transaction
dd16991dbbea2d04969ae3220dc197195a9fc4bb91f302148986706663f20571
spent
true